Barbara J. Stahl is a scholar working on Nature and Landscape Conservation, Paleontology and Aquatic Science. According to data from OpenAlex, Barbara J. Stahl has authored 12 papers receiving a total of 330 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Nature and Landscape Conservation, 4 papers in Paleontology and 4 papers in Aquatic Science. Recurrent topics in Barbara J. Stahl's work include Ichthyology and Marine Biology (6 papers), Fish Biology and Ecology Studies (4 papers) and Paleontology and Evolutionary Biology (4 papers). Barbara J. Stahl is often cited by papers focused on Ichthyology and Marine Biology (6 papers), Fish Biology and Ecology Studies (4 papers) and Paleontology and Evolutionary Biology (4 papers). Barbara J. Stahl collaborates with scholars based in United States and South Korea. Barbara J. Stahl's co-authors include Sankar Chatterjee, Teri Wallace, Jongho Shin, Eugene S. Gaffney, Rainer Zangerl, Dominique A. Didier and David C. Parris and has published in prestigious journals such as Annals of the New York Academy of Sciences, Copeia and Exceptional Children.
